Hosts Natalie and Sacha catch up on surviving a scorching heatwave and share practical tips to keep pets comfortable, from cooling mats, fans and wet food for long-haired cats, to paw-safe walks, ice pops and avoiding overheating for brachycephalic dogs like Betty the Pug.
They then welcome guest Marilyn Gilchrist from the Canine School of Trailing to explain pet trailing, a scent-based activity that channels dogs’ natural noses into purposeful work. Marilyn describes how trailing boosts confidence in reactive or nervous dogs, builds handler-dog bonds, offers a supportive community, and how listeners can get started with simple online resources or local sessions.
